Snowfall Season in Srinagar

Srinagar typically receives snowfall during the winter months, from late December to early March. The intensity and frequency of snowfall vary depending on the weather each year. Still, these months are the most reliable for witnessing snow-covered valleys, frozen lakes, and snow-laden pine forests.

Peak Snowfall Months:

Late December to February – These months are considered the prime time to see heavy snowfall in Srinagar and nearby areas like Gulmarg, Pahalgam, and Sonmarg.
January – Often the coldest month of the year, January brings thick layers of snow, frozen landscapes, and the most picturesque winter scenes.

Best Places Near Srinagar to See Snowfall

While Srinagar itself gets snow, some nearby destinations are even more famous for their heavy snowfall and snow activities:

Gulmarg (approx. 50 km): Known as the skiing capital of India, Gulmarg receives heavy snowfall and is perfect for adventure sports. The Gulmarg Gondola ride gives breathtaking aerial views of the snow-clad Himalayas.

Pahalgam (approx. 90 km): Surrounded by pine forests and the Lidder River, Pahalgam turns into a snowy paradise in January and February.

Sonmarg (approx. 80 km): Famous for its white meadows and frozen rivers, Sonmarg is another must-visit place during winter.

Travel Tips for Snowfall Season

1. Pack Warm Clothes – Carry heavy woollens, thermal wear, gloves, boots, and caps as temperatures can drop below zero.
2. Book Taxis in Advance – Driving in snow can be tricky, so hiring a taxi with an experienced local driver ensures safety.
3. Check Weather Updates – Snowfall can sometimes disrupt flights and road travel, so keep track of forecasts before planning trips to nearby areas.
4. Stay Hydrated & Warm – Keep sipping kahwa or soup to stay warm and energised while exploring.
5. Choose the Right Accommodation – Opt for hotels or houseboats with proper heating facilities for a comfortable stay.
